Aemetis Inc (AMTX) is a small-cap renewable fuels and biochemical company focused on producing lower-carbon ethanol, biodiesel and renewable natural gas (RNG). It aims to upgrade existing facilities and develop new projects that convert agricultural residues, waste oils and dairy methane into transport fuels and biogas, while capturing value from low‑carbon fuel credits and offtake agreements. Revenue depends on fuel volumes, commodity spreads and incentives such as California’s Low Carbon Fuel Standard; these can materially affect margins. Key considerations for investors include project execution, feedstock availability, regulatory policy and capital structure — small-cap equities can be more volatile and carry higher operational risk. Revenue drivers
Sales of ethanol, biodiesel and RNG plus carbon credits support revenue, though margins can vary with commodity prices and policy changes.
Low‑carbon theme
Projects that convert waste and dairy methane align with decarbonisation trends and demand for lower‑carbon fuels, but policy shifts can affect economics.
Execution risks
Commissioning plants, securing feedstock and financing are central to delivery; as a small‑cap, the stock can be volatile and outcomes vary.
